Peanut and Eclipta (Eclipta prostrata) Response to Flumioxazin

摘要
Research was conducted in North Carolina to determine peanut response to flumioxazin as influenced by rate and timing of application and cultivar. Delaying application of flumioxazin from Id after planting until peanut emergence increased injury regardless of rate. The Virginia market-type cultivar 'NC-V 11' was injured more by flumioxazin than the cultivars 'Gregory' or 'Perry'. However, pod yield was not affected by flumioxazin even though significant injury was observed early in the season regardless of flumioxazin rate, application timing, or cultivar. diclosulam was more effective than in controlling eclipta when these herbicides were applied PRE with metolachlor or following pendimethalin PPI. However, control by flumioxazin prevented yield loss when compared with metolachlor alone.
